Ajito Inc. (Chiyoda-ku, Tokyo; CEO: Yasutatsu Takai) will host a free webinar titled "Learn by Seeing! Introduction to BigQuery for Ad Professionals in the AI Era: Starting with Zero SQL—Accumulation, Analysis, and AI Utilization of Ad Data" on Wednesday, June 17, 2026. This session is designed for ad operators and marketing professionals to systematically learn how to leverage BigQuery without technical expertise.
### Background of the Webinar With the advancement of AI agents and BI tools, it has become crucial not just to analyze ad data but to prepare it in a format ready for AI/BI utilization. However, many marketing departments face challenges such as lack of historical data, manual aggregation across platforms, high maintenance for Looker Studio reports, and time-consuming data cleaning for AI analysis.
While Google BigQuery is a powerful solution, many feel hesitant to adopt it, believing it requires SQL or engineering resources. To address this, Ajito is hosting a 'Learn by Seeing' webinar based on their popular eBook, featuring live demonstrations.
The 60-minute session will cover BigQuery basics, live demos of usage, and how to use 'Databeat'—an ad data platform that automatically accumulates data from over 40 channels without custom API builds.
### Webinar Goal By the end of the session, participants will understand how to accumulate ad data in BigQuery and utilize it with Looker Studio and AI agents, even without SQL or programming knowledge.
### Who Should Attend - Those wanting to unify and analyze data from multiple ad platforms. - Users of Looker Studio seeking to automate manual data updates. - Professionals interested in AI-driven data utilization but lack SQL skills. - Those looking to use AI agents like Claude Code for ad data analysis.
### Event Details - **Title:** Learn by Seeing! Introduction to BigQuery for Ad Professionals in the AI Era - **Date & Time:** Wednesday, June 17, 2026, 12:00–13:00 (Live Stream) - **Venue:** Online (Archive available for registrants) - **Admission:** Free - **Capacity:** 500 attendees
